From the initial shock of diagnosis, and through his growing understanding of the world of hospitals and therapies, Cristovao Tezza threads the story of his son's life with his own. He struggles with the phantom of shame, as if his son's condition were an indication of his own worth, and yearns for a 'normal' world that is always out of reach.
